Output ea32a61ba325b6ee2baf41e8741bc28e274ff6daec986284e2e2acb72f022e01:0

value
26483102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 193d43796ae9153bf687ebbe731424f665f710c8 OP_EQUAL
address
33zUD1N5TAoxM18ksqEeqr7Jm4UDLpTJjm
transaction
ea32a61ba325b6ee2baf41e8741bc28e274ff6daec986284e2e2acb72f022e01
confirmations
254364
spent
true